ASUS ROG Rapture GT-AX6000 WiFi 6 Router Review

ASUS is one of the biggest names in the business, but it’s their Republic of Gamers or ROG hardware that really excites the PC enthusiasts. The ROG brand is well known for its extremely high quality and flagship performance, offering a range of graphics cards, motherboards, power supplies, monitors, and more beyond. The latest addition to the ROG range, however, is the ASUS ROG Rapture GT-AX6000, and it is meant to be one of the fastest consumer routers on the market, thanks to the latest WiFi 6 technologies and plenty of features from ASUS. I’ll warn you now, that it’s not going to be cheap, but if you need the absolute best WiFi and LAN performance for your home network and online gaming, this router is promising to answer all your nerdy wishes and more.

ASUS ROG Rapture GT-AX6000 WiFi 6 Router

The GT-AX6000 offers up Dual-Band WiFi 6 (802.11ax) connectivity, as well as Dual 2.5G ports, with WAN aggregation, VPN Fusion, Triple-Level Game Acceleration, free network security and AiMesh support all built-in. It is designed to cut latency and increase reliability and even has a pretty potent processor of its own to deal with it, running a 2GHz quad-core 64-bit CPU, which is likely utter overkill, but in a sense, that sort of the point here. This isn’t a router for everyone, this is a router for the enthusiast who wants absolutely everything and wants a lot of advanced features, but typically, that’s what all ROG hardware is about.

Features

  • High-Efficiency WiFi 6 – Ultrafast WiFi 6 dual-band router boosts speed up to 6000 Mbps, with 160 MHz channels for better efficiency and throughput.
  • Dual 2.5G Ports – Traffic via 2.5G ports has top priority; flexible WAN/LAN network port configurations.
  • Extreme Quad-Core CPU Power – A high-performance 2.0 GHz quad-core 64-bit CPU takes computational capabilities to the next level.
  • Expanded coverage – The exclusive ASUS RangeBoost Plus improves signal range and overall coverage.
  • Triple-Level Game Acceleration – Accelerate game traffic every step of the way from device to game server.
